Our MM programs offer conservatory-type performance training, complemented with academic offerings directly related to careers in performance.Vocal pedagogy is the study of the art and science of voice instruction. It is used in the teaching of singing and assists in defining what singing is, how singing works, and how proper singing technique is accomplished. More information about a master’s in voice performance from Northwestern University. , The vocal pedagogy emphasis offers exploration of these topics. Habilitation is training the vocalist to use good habits in singing and/or speaking. This habitual training is what voice teachers do every day: teaching vocalists to produce a beautiful tone through healthy and efficient voice use.
